We would like to welcome you all this term by introducing the first activity: Sharing Love, Sharing Stationery

Not only can you clear off your desk, but also you can light up a brighter tomorrow for children in need by donating them any stationery!

Instructions:

Bring your stationery that you want to donate to boxes at "G Floor, next to Term-Tem Room, Aditayathorn Bld" OR "1st floor, next to the elevator, Old Bld".

-       Classify your stuff by categories into each box.

-       Take a photo of you donating as an evidence.

-       Fill in the form: https://forms.gle/TiKyZdqaobWGeqyf7 or scan the QR code.

Participants will get 2 AT hours on Volunteer.

The activity ends on 28 Jan at 4 PM.
